PlayToReceiver.VolumeChangeRequested 事件
定義
重要
部分資訊涉及發行前產品,在發行之前可能會有大幅修改。 Microsoft 對此處提供的資訊,不做任何明確或隱含的瑕疵擔保。
發生於來源音訊或視訊的音量已變更時。
// Register
event_token VolumeChangeRequested(TypedEventHandler<PlayToReceiver, VolumeChangeRequestedEventArgs const&> const& handler) const;
// Revoke with event_token
void VolumeChangeRequested(event_token const* cookie) const;
// Revoke with event_revoker
PlayToReceiver::VolumeChangeRequested_revoker VolumeChangeRequested(auto_revoke_t, TypedEventHandler<PlayToReceiver, VolumeChangeRequestedEventArgs const&> const& handler) const;
public event TypedEventHandler<PlayToReceiver,VolumeChangeRequestedEventArgs> VolumeChangeRequested;
function onVolumeChangeRequested(eventArgs) { /* Your code */ }
playToReceiver.addEventListener("volumechangerequested", onVolumeChangeRequested);
playToReceiver.removeEventListener("volumechangerequested", onVolumeChangeRequested);
- or -
playToReceiver.onvolumechangerequested = onVolumeChangeRequested;
Public Custom Event VolumeChangeRequested As TypedEventHandler(Of PlayToReceiver, VolumeChangeRequestedEventArgs)
事件類型
備註
如需建立軟體播放收件者的範例,請參閱 媒體傳播。
async void receiver_VolumeChangeRequested(
Windows.Media.PlayTo.PlayToReceiver sender,
Windows.Media.PlayTo.VolumeChangeRequestedEventArgs args)
{
await dispatcher.RunAsync(
Windows.UI.Core.CoreDispatcherPriority.Normal, () =>
{
VideoPlayer.Volume = args.Volume;
});
}
Async Sub receiver_VolumeChangeRequested(
sender As Windows.Media.PlayTo.PlayToReceiver,
args As Windows.Media.PlayTo.VolumeChangeRequestedEventArgs)
Await Dispatcher.RunAsync(
Windows.UI.Core.CoreDispatcherPriority.Normal,
Sub()
VideoPlayer.Volume = args.Volume
End Sub)
End Sub